Concrete Floor Resurfacing in West Des Moines, IA
Concrete floor resurfacing services involve restoring and renewing existing concrete surfaces to improve their appearance and durability. This process is suitable for a variety of projects, including garage floors, basement slabs, patios, walkways, and commercial spaces. Property owners typically seek resurfacing to repair surface imperfections, cover stains, or update the look of their concrete surfaces without the need for complete replacement. Understanding the condition of the existing concrete, the intended use of the space, and desired aesthetic results are important factors to consider before requesting resurfacing services.
Before proceeding with concrete floor resurfacing, property owners should evaluate the current state of the concrete, including any cracks, spalling, or uneven areas that may require repair beforehand. It is also useful to determine the preferred finish, such as smooth, textured, or decorative options, and to consider the level of foot or vehicle traffic the surface will endure. Proper preparation and clear communication about expectations can help ensure the resurfacing process meets the desired outcome and enhances the property's overall appearance and functionality.

Concrete Floor Resurfacing Questions
What is concrete floor resurfacing? It is a process that restores and refreshes existing concrete floors to improve appearance and durability.
What types of projects benefit from resurfacing? Driveways, garages, basements, and commercial flooring are common applications for resurfacing services.
How does resurfacing improve concrete floors? It fills cracks, smooths rough areas, and adds a fresh finish, extending the life of the floor.
Is resurfacing suitable for damaged concrete? Light to moderate surface damage can often be repaired through resurfacing, but severe structural issues may require different solutions.
